Chocolate-Mint Shamrock ShakeSara Bonisteel

Adding chocolate amps up this iconic minty shake. Since the chips in the ice cream get pulverized in the blender, we've added extra to give the shake a little texture and a more pronounced chocolate flavor.

Recipe information

  • Total Time

    5 minutes

  • Yield

    Makes 1 shake

Ingredients

1 1/2 cups mint chocolate chip ice cream
1/2 cup whole milk
1/4 cup mini chocolate chips
Whipped cream (plain or chocolate; optional)
Chocolate syrup, for garnish

Preparation

  1. In a blender, combine the mint chocolate chip ice cream with the milk and process until smooth, about 30 seconds. Add the chocolate chips and stir to combine. Pour the shake into a glass, top with the whipped cream, and drizzle with chocolate syrup.
